Output 665604f5a7422e66ed05d3def0e8a33437dcc9ac6fbccb55c31781c614556da9:98

value
342105
script pubkey
OP_HASH160 OP_PUSHBYTES_20 a9b6f587fe29fb2eb87987c90ea08a58e3b8d5c6 OP_EQUAL
address
3HAPJBfTezfQZ3AvzvmT77BeUYp2D4bPmh
transaction
665604f5a7422e66ed05d3def0e8a33437dcc9ac6fbccb55c31781c614556da9
spent
true